The whieelisan was riding from Blantyre to Namaziat night, and while pushing bie bicycle up a hill nearly had afic on looking around and seeing a hoge lion standing op tae road. He some- bow managed to ge “on his machine, and then pedalled up the slope for all be was worth, but the lion, with ominous growls, ¢ was surely overhanling him. Dec 10,.~— Frank Jay Gould, youngest of the late Jay Gould’s six chil- dren, was 21 years old on Monday and re- ceived a fortune of $:0.000,000, his share of his father’s estate. Frank Gould lives with his sicter at Lyndhurst, Irvington. He | works dil'g-ntly every day from 10 o’clock in the mornin sz to Sin the afternoon, at the 0 ffic es of the Missonris Pacific system, No %5 Broalway.
